Can you briefly introduce yourself and share what makes you or your brand unique?
Greetings! For years we operated under the nom de plume LeRoy “King of Art.” Recently in deference to the hashtag no kings #nokings movement in the USA we have abdicated the crown. we have rebranded as LUCKY LEROY. we are the proprieter of LEROYLAND at The Factory St Pete. we sell art. You may purchase figure drawings, spray paintings, quilts, shoe prints, screen prints, drip paintings or abstract smears. You may commission a portrait or fabric installation for your living room or museum.
